Helping the Young Learn Why

Memorial Day weekend.
It isn't just about sales and picnics, but how amny of our children realize that?
How many children, or adults slow down on this holiday weekend and just stretch out a hand to soldier and thank them for their service?
I am not perfect, and I am the first to admit that I am not always the first one to reach out my hand to thank soldiers from WWI or any of the wars, that I am here because of them. I am able to do what I do every day because of the service they did or are doing.
When I was a child war was far away.
I graduated in the 80's. So for us there was no real need for us to go in the service. Most of my classmates went on to college, or if they went in the service it was a way to pay for cmore education. Now, every other person you meet has served in one capacity or another, and they need to know that appriciate what they have done for us.
Many have given more then any of us have ever been asked to give, they gave their lives.
